Great Snooper hosting/joining started working again for me.. It wasn't the issue with the program (or it is, depends if tomi thinks that's an issue), but my system!

WA was ran in compatibility mode with WinXP ServicePack3 until few days ago.. Went through my mind few mins ago to try out snooper hosting now and it actually did work.

So for anyone that have WA running in compatibility mode, don't do it, I guess! :/

After some testing I have 3 things to say:

1) thank you Tomi for a fantastic app,
2) all app related features are working smooth,
3) the only downside is when I try to use the /open command after last game was finished, the game tells me:

"Cannot open a Direct IP game on WormNET"...

...so I assume that the snooper is using a different method of hosting at WN, than the game's engine by default, so there's no info about game being removed after 5 minutes or possibility to reopen it.

Is there some way to change this behavior or it's always like that with snoopers?
